GenUI

GenUI provides de novo molecular generation by integrating diverse molecular generators into a modular platform to support exploration of chemical space.


Key Features:

  • Integration of Molecular Generators: Integrates multiple molecular generation algorithms and tools to enable combined use within computational workflows.
  • Extensibility: Supports addition of new molecular generators and functionalities to expand generation capabilities.
  • Modular Architecture: Employs a modular design that enables customization and recombination of components and generators.

Scientific Applications:

  • Drug Discovery: Facilitates exploration of chemical space to identify novel compounds with potential therapeutic properties.
  • Materials Science: Supports design and discovery of novel molecules for advanced materials applications.
  • Molecular Design and Exploration: Enables de novo design workflows for researchers working on innovative molecular structures across diverse fields.

Methodology:

Modular architecture that facilitates integration of diverse molecular generation algorithms and allows selection or combination of specific generators.
